html 页面怎么调用另一个页面的方法

html-css08

html 页面怎么调用另一个页面的方法,第1张

您好,很高兴回答您的问题!解答:html是一种超文本标记语言,而我们在写HTML时会经常在一个html文件中调用很多其他网页文件,这个时候我们需要怎么做呢?我这里给您提供三种方法:一个是HTML的iframe标签,别两个是JS引用。比如要在arr.html文件里引用index.html文件,方法如下:HTML引用方法:<iframe name="toppage" width=100% height=100% marginwidth=0 marginheight=0 frameborder="no" border="0" src="index.html" ></iframe>JS引用方法:<object style="border:0px" type="text/x-scriptlet" data="index.html" width=100% height=100%></object>或者<script type="text/javascript" src="index.js"></script>这三种方法都可以,就是看你自己怎样选择或者您哪方面要熟悉一些都可以使用。学习了这么久的html给我的一个最大的感受就是复杂,要学的东西太多了,而这就需要我们花大量的时间和精力去学习,去记忆,并进行实践,只有在不断的项目的实践中,我们才会有所学,有所悟,加油!

(1)在html文件的head中添加代码,例如:

<script src="../js/jquery-1.7.1min.js"></script>(src是js文件的路径)

(2)也可以把js文件直接拖进html页面

科普:JS一种直译式脚本语言,是一种动态类型、弱类型、基于原型的语言,内置支持类型。它的解释器被称为JavaScript引擎,为浏览器的一部分,广泛用于客户端的脚本语言,最早是HTML(标准通用标记语言下的一个应用)网页上使用,用来给HTML网页增加动态功能。

通过嵌套iframe 实现引用html页面

<script type="text/javascript">

$(function () {

document.getElementById("ifm").src =""//Url地址

$("#ifm").load(function () {

var h = document.body.clientHeight

var w = document.body.clientWidth

document.getElementById("ifm").height = h + "px"

document.getElementById("ifm").width = w + "px"

})

})

</script>

<body style="overflow-y:hiddenoverflow-x:hidden">

<div id="pageone" style="">

<iframe name="ifm" id="ifm" scrolling="yes" style="background-color: transparent" marginwidth="0" marginheight="0" frameborder="0">

</iframe>

</div>

</body>